Web開発者のキャリアを始める方法は?



Web開発者の雇用は2016年から2026年にかけて15%増加すると予測されています。これは、Web開発者としてのキャリアを開始する適切な時期です。

による TechRepublic 、ウェブ開発は、2019年に最も注目されている10の技術スキルの1つです。Web開発者の雇用は、2016年から2026年にかけて15%増加すると予測されており、すべての職業の平均よりもはるかに速いです。これは、スキルを高め、Web開発者としてのキャリアを開始するのに適切な時期です。この記事では、キャリアを構築するための重要な側面について説明します 次の順序で:

Web開発入門

基本的には、イントラネットまたはインターネットを介してホスティングするためのWebサイトの開発に関連するタスクです。 Web開発プロセスには以下が含まれます 、Webコンテンツ開発、クライアント側/サーバー側スクリプト、およびネットワークセキュリティ構成。





Web開発者-Web開発者のキャリア-edureka

Webサイトは、単純な1ページのサイトにすることも、非常に複雑なWebアプリケーションにすることもできます。あなたがブラウザでウェブ上であなたのウェブサイトを見るとき、それはウェブ開発に関係するすべてのプロセスのためです。



Javaのキューデータ構造

Web開発者の職務と傾向

Web開発者は、クライアントサーバーモデルを使用したWorld WideWebアプリケーションの開発を専門とするプログラマーです。また、レイアウトから機能まで、クライアントの仕様に従って、Webサイトの設計、コーディング、および変更を担当します。

コンピュータープログラマー、ソフトウェアエンジニア、さらにはWebに焦点を当てたグラフィックデザイナーとして、Web開発のトレーニングを受けた専門家を見つけることができます。主な職務の一部は次のとおりです。

  • ウェブ開発者 – Web開発者は、プログラミングとテクノロジーのスキルを使用して、サイトの外観とユーザーエクスペリエンスを構築します。
  • コンピュータープログラマー –コンピュータープログラマーは、コードを記述してテストすることにより、ソフトウェアの適切な機能を開発および調整します。
  • ウェブデザイナー – Webデザイナーはサイトのフロントエンドで作業し、外観とユーザーエクスペリエンスに関心を持っています。
  • グラフィックWebデザイナー –グラフィックデザイナーは、グラフィックやその他のビジュアルメディアを作成することにより、ユーザーエクスペリエンスまたはアプリケーションの強化に取り組みます。

仕事の傾向

以下の表は、米国内のさまざまな場所での仕事の数を示しています。 Indeed.com



ロケーション 仕事の数

ニューヨーク州ニューヨーク

1426

カリフォルニア州サンフランシスコ

1036

Seattle, WA

988

ワシントンDC

742

イリノイ州シカゴ

728

による 米国労働統計局、 Web開発者の雇用は、2016年から2026年にかけて15%増加すると予測されており、すべての職業の平均よりもはるかに速いです。また、Webを検索するためのモバイルデバイスの使用の増加は、Web開発者の需要の増加につながります。

それでは、インドのさまざまな場所での仕事の数を見てみましょう。 Indeed.com

ロケーション 仕事の数

カルナータカ州バンガロール

6318

マハラシュトラ州プネー

2708

テランガーナ州ハイデラバード

2565

チェンナイ、タミルナードゥ州

2318

Tableauでパラメータを作成する方法

マハラシュトラ州プネー

1996年

これらは、Web開発者が利用できる求人の数です。 我ら そして インド 。それでは、先に進んで、Web開発者のさまざまな給与トレンドを見てみましょう。

Web開発者の給与動向

の平均Web開発者給与 インド です Rs 308,656

ソース- ペイスケール

のWeb開発者の平均給与 我ら です $ 59,108

ガラスのドア Web開発者の平均基本給を 93,000ドル 1年当たり。これは、中央値を主張するPayScaleおよびSalary.comよりもはるかに高いです。 60,000ドル

Web開発者のキャリアロードマップ

ほとんどの場合、人々はどこから始めればよいのか、自分の好みの職務のために習得する必要のあるスキルは何かについて混乱します。したがって、開発者を開始するためにたどる必要のあるパスを提供するロードマップを次に示します。

1。 学士号

最初のステップは、コンピュータサイエンスの学士号を取得することです。卒業が完了すると、フロントエンド開発者になるために必要な重要なスキルを習得できます。

2.技術的スキル

フロントエンドスキル

  • HTML - (( HTML )はすべてのウェブサイトの基盤です。に読み込まれるメインのファイルタイプです ブラウザ あなたがウェブサイトを見たとき。
  • CSS - (( CSS )は、HTML要素のスタイル設定に使用されます。それはに使用される何千ものスタイリング機能を提供します スタイル インクルード HTML要素。
  • JavaScript –このプログラミング言語を使用すると、Webサイト上の要素を操作し、それらを操作できます。 CSSはHTMLにスタイルを追加しますが、 双方向性を追加し、 ウェブサイト もっと 動的
  • レスポンシブデザイン –の主要な役割の1つ フロントエンドの開発者 レスポンシブデザインの原則と、コーディング側でそれらを実装する方法を理解することです。それはの本質的な部分です CSSフレームワーク 以下のような ブートストラップ
  • ビルドツール –最新のWebブラウザーには、次の開発者ツールが装備されています。 とデバッグ。これらのツールを使用すると、ブラウザ自体でWebページをテストし、ページがコードをどのように解釈しているかを確認できます。 ブラウザ開発ツール 通常、検査官と JavaScriptコンソール
  • バージョン管理/ Git - は、ソースコードへの変更を追跡および制御するプロセスであり、問​​題が発生した場合に最初から開始する必要がありません。
  • CSS そして JavaScriptフレームワーク は、共通の機能を提供することによってさまざまなタスクを実行するCSSまたはJSファイルのコレクションです。人気のあるフレームワークのいくつかは 見る。

バックエンドスキル

  • はオープンソースであり、 それは1991年にリリースされて以来、ほとんどのソフトウェアのお気に入りの言語の1つになりました。 Web開発者
  • は、1996年にSunMicrosystemsによってリリースされたオープンソースの高水準プログラミング言語です。 ライトワンスランエニウェア (WORA)どのプラットフォームでも実行できるようにするアプローチ。
  • はオープンソースであり、 サーバーサイドスクリプト言語 アプリケーションのバックエンドロジックを開発するために使用されます。これは、動的でインタラクティブなWebサイトを作成するための強力なツールです。
  • NodeJS はオープンソースであり、 JavaScriptフレームワーク 特にアプリケーションのバックエンドまたはサーバー側を作成するために使用されます。 NodeJSを介して、JavaScriptを最終的にWebのサーバー側で実行できるようになりました。

あなたは上の記事をチェックすることができます 重要なスキルを深く理解し、これらの分野での知識を深めます。

3.非技術的スキル

開発者はユーザーインターフェイスを効果的に作成するだけでよいという誤解があります。しかし、効率的な製品を作るためには、クライアントとコミュニケーションを取り、アイデアを把握することも重要です。あなたは精通している必要があります 口頭および音声によるコミュニケーションスキル 。また、チームで作業するには、の基本的なレッスンを持っている必要があります チームワーク あまりにも。

職務内容や正式な肩書きに関係なく、すべての開発者が持っている必要がある1つのことは、優れています 問題解決 スキル。設計を最適に実装する方法を理解することから、発生するバグを修正すること、実装されているバックエンドコードでコードを機能させる方法を理解することまで、開発はすべて創造的な問題解決に関するものです。

これらは、Web開発者としてのキャリアを構築するために必要な重要なスキルです。次の重要なことは、優れた履歴書を作成することです。

Web開発者向けの履歴書を作成する

履歴書を作成するときに確認する必要がある特定の事項があります。以下にリストされているのは、履歴書を最高のものにするのに役立ついくつかの簡単な提案です。

  • ザ・ 前書き 非常にあるべきです シンプル そして、ポイントになっている必要があります。
  • 君の 教育の詳細 あなたの最新の学位まで詳細を持っている必要があります。
  • 次に指定する必要があるのは 経験 。それは、プロジェクト作業、インターンシップ、または以前の仕事の経験である可能性があります。
  • あなたが新鮮な場合は、あなたは言及することができます プロジェクト あなたが取り組んだこと、そしてその中でのあなたの役割を正当化すること。
  • 経験がある場合は、 最新の職務 そして、あなたが取り組んだプロジェクトと前の組織でのあなたの成果。
  • あなたの言及 技術的なスキル 自分が得意なさまざまなテクノロジーを指定します。
  • 最後に、大事なことを言い忘れましたが、 成果と趣味 。面接官の気を散らす可能性があるため、誇張しないようにしてください。複雑にしないでおく。

採用企業

Web開発者の役割のために採用しているトップMNCのいくつかは次のとおりです。

  • ICSコンサルティングサービス
  • キャップジェミニ
  • アクセンチュア
  • オラクル
  • IBM

これで、このWeb DeveloperCareerブログは終わりです。この記事を楽しんで、Web開発者としてのキャリアを築くために必要なスキルを理解していただければ幸いです。

私たちをチェックしてください インストラクター主導のライブトレーニングと実際のプロジェクト経験が付属しています。このトレーニングにより、バックエンドおよびフロントエンドのWebテクノロジーを操作するスキルを習得できます。これには、Web開発、jQuery、Angular、NodeJS、ExpressJS、およびMongoDBに関するトレーニングが含まれます。

質問がありますか?このブログのコメントセクションでそれについて言及してください。折り返しご連絡いたします。